• Creator Names Novick, Falick, 1878-1957.
  • Title Falick Novick papers [manuscript], 1915-1954, bulk 1940-1950.
  • Physical description 0.5 linear ft. (1 box)
  • Collection summary Correspondence with customers, bills and receipts, and miscellaneous notes concerning operation of Novick's shop at 828 E. 43rd St., Chicago (Ill.), where he designed, crafted, and sold handwrought copper and silverware. The collection contains a few items from as early as 1915 from the Kalo Shop in Chicago (Ill.), which specialized in handwrought jewelry.
